#fc6043 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fc6043 is composed of 98.8% red, 37.6%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.9% magenta, 73.4%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 9.4 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 62.5%. #fc6043 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c086 with #f90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fc6043 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fc6043 has RGB values of R:252, G:96,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.73,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 16539715.

Shades and Tints of #fc6043
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050100 is the darkest color, while #fff3f1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fc6043
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a49d9b is the less saturated color, while #fc6043 is the most saturated one.
